13.1.5 RegisteringSELECTParameterDisplay(Upto10Displays)
Description
Registering frequently changed operation parameters (change frequency is lower than
SELECT Display) in the SELECT Parameter Display will allow you to change parameter
settings easily. A maximum of ten Displays can be registered.
Set the D register number of the parameter you wish to register for the registration to the
SELECT Parameter Display.
However, the parameters in the following menus cannot be set:
CTL, PV, MPV, OUT, HBA, R485, ETHR, PROF, DNET, CC-L, KEY, DISP, CSEL, KLOC,
MLOC, DI.SL, DI.NU, DI.D, ALM, DO, I/O, SYS, INIT, VER, and LVL.
When each parameter is displayed, the terminal area (E1 to E4) is displayed on Group
display according to the suffix code and optional suffix code.
